March 15, 200521 yr Commercial Member Hi,Using custom fetch, it will return the airport ID's closest valid METAR reports (separate for METAR, TAF, Winds). In this case EKCH didn't have a valid report, so it is reporting the closest one to it, ETNL. The TAF WAS included in the report, however, as shown..This can be due to temporary lag/delay/error in the station's METAR output (from the actual station).Best, Damian ClarkHiFi Simulation Technologies
